private-vlan
An isolated VLAN is a VLAN used by isolated ports to communicate with promiscuous ports. The
isolated VLAN traffic is blocked on all other private ports in the same VLAN and can be received only
by standard trunking ports and promiscuous ports assigned to the corresponding primary VLAN.
A promiscuous port is a private port assigned to a primary VLAN.
A primary VLAN is a VLAN used to convey the traffic from the switches to customer end stations on
private ports.
You can specify only one isolated vlan-id value , while multiple community VLANs are allowed. You
can only associate isolated and community VLANs to one VLAN. The associated VLAN list may not
contain primary VLANs. Similarly, a VLAN already associated to a primary VLAN cannot be
configured as a primary VLAN.
The private-vlan commands do not take effect until you exit the config-VLAN submode.
If you delete either the primary or secondary VLAN, the ports associated with the VLAN become
inactive.
Refer to the Catalyst4500 Series Switch CiscoIOS Software Configuration Guide for additional
configuration guidelines.
Examples
This example shows how to create a PVLAN relationship among the primary VLAN 14, the isolated
VLAN 19, and community VLANs 20 and 21:
Switch(config)# vlan 19
Switch(config-vlan) # private-vlan isolated
Switch(config)# vlan 14
Switch(config-vlan)# private-vlan primary
Switch(config-vlan)# private-vlan association 19
This example shows how to remove an isolated VLAN from the PVLAN association:
Switch(config)# vlan 14
Switch(config-vlan)# private-vlan association remove 18
Switch(config-vlan)#
This example shows how to remove a PVLAN relationship and deletes the primary VLAN. The
associated secondary VLANs are not deleted.
Switch(config-vlan)# no private-vlan 14
Switch(config-vlan)#
